The Tender Age
Trailer: The Tender Age
Year: 1968
Genre: Drama
Studio: Prisma Films, Océanic Films
Director: Bernard Toublanc-Michel
Cast: Jean-Claude Dauphin, Ulla Jacobsson, Philippe Noiret, Claude Giraud, Maria Mauban, Claude Dauphin
Crew: Bernard Toublanc-Michel (Director), Benjamin Constant (Author), Bernard Toublanc-Michel (Author), Jean-Michel Damase (Original Music Composer), Jean Charvein (Director of Photography)
